    Arabica beans are normally loaded in flavor - while robusta beans have an overabundance of caffeine, less flavor and tend to be cheaper to make.

    There's an exception to just about every rule, and the exception recommendations that some very good espresso coffees can have small amounts of the highest quality robusta beans available.     As soon as you buy coffee, whether it be in a coffee house or within a supermarket, you want to get 100% Arabica - except for espresso blends, which may be a combination of both. Whether good quality robusta can improve your flavor of espresso is up for debate.

    For absolute freshness when buying in a coffee house, it is most effective to buy popular blends that move fast - while buying in a supermarket, vacuum packaged containers through an expiration date are your best bet although all processed coffee will be stale in some degree.

    It should be noted that so that you are able to vacuum load up coffee, industrial coffee producers actually let the coffee sit for a while before it is packed up. As soon as java is roasted it starts to release CO2, in a approach called outgassing. This can actually help to protect your bean from going stale. Unfortunately for the most people vacuum packing coffee or even putting coffee in tins, intimately related to will inflate the bags. This outgassing is the reason that you may very well see one-way valves on coffee bags. These valves allow the CO2 to escape, although keeping oxygen from entering the bag.

    Chances are fairly high that you will not get truly fresh coffee in a supermarket. This is an absolute fact should it be pre-ground. In a coffees house, look for a shop that roasts in-house and ask what was roasted which day. If the person behind the counter fails to know, ask to speak with someone who does fully understand. If no one knows, simply go somewhere as well.

    Additionally, it ought to be noted that coffee is a its very best after some hours rest. This is one these places where an expert in the field of coffee can advise people. As a general rule, most coffees are improved which includes a rest time of about 12 to day. Some coffees, particularly the ones that are musty or earth coffees, actually mellow for the first 2-3 days - making a a lot longer rest better.

    A last point to remember is actually that for best outcomes, grind your own java. Buying fresh and then having it ground completely defeats the purpose. Ground coffee only lasts some hours or one day at the very most.
